Output 3e304723124d073a8928abd8d346fed7ced5a8a90c55f307376e3db33a7b6847:0

value
76230994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8af133a35d463fce16e2e379e015555144d585f OP_EQUAL
address
3MSjcQnEHVwv2ByYYNvqS78kv9wWr9tCGk
transaction
3e304723124d073a8928abd8d346fed7ced5a8a90c55f307376e3db33a7b6847